    One of my best purchases before last year's deer season. They do actually work. I was getting drilled by mosquitos one night, so I pulled this thing out of my pack, tucked it into my safety strap on the tree and turned it on. 30 seconds later...no more mosquitos. Worked like a dream. I would say the ONLY negative it to light the butane, you need to depress the front button a couple times which makes a "clicking" noise, so if you're really concerned about making noise out there, that could be a negative. Personally, I don't think it really matters, but that's just me. I'd recommend these to anyone.
